> These are my notes. I’d rather use xattr and configure shares from windows.
>
> http://samba.bigbird.es/doku.php?id=samba:configuring-shares
>
> Also, have you assigned privileges ?
>
> http://samba.bigbird.es/doku.php?id=samba:server-privileges
>
> Using autorid as the idmap backend has some limitations. I recommend using
> rid.

> > Hi,
> >
> > We have a rat's nest of windows servers all sharing little bits of
> > storage which I'm trying to consolidate on one biggish linux server. I've
> > install a fresh Ubuntu 22.04 and samba 4.15 that comes standard. I've
> also
> > joined the domain using autorid as the backend and users are getting UID
> > and GIDs correctly as evidenced by wbinfo -i USER and id USER. I've also
> > mapped a domain admin user to root using username map and the connection
> > shows up as root in smbstatus. Created a share, changed the group of the
> > directory to "Domain Admins" and did a g+rwx on the share root dir.
> > Everything looks good.
> >
> > But. When I connect to the share as that admin user and try a mkdir tt I
> > get access denied. robocopy from one of the windows servers give me "A
> > required privilege is not help by the client".
> >
> > Level 10 logs are pretty verbose but I did not see a cause.
> >
> > What am I missing? Where should I look next?
